1975 Kawasaki H2C
Intructions from the from the customer was to restore the chassis only, as the engine had been re-built only a few years previous, so we only had the cylinders and heads aqua blasted to brighten them up.

As we stripped the bike we found that it looked worse than it actually was so only the task of sourcing parts would hinder this restoration from being a reasonably fast turnaround.

A lot of the chassis parts were in a suitable condition to renovate and re-use, although a new swing arm bush kit was required. So, with some stove enamelling, chrome and zinc plating and numerous off the shelf parts, the chassis was complete and be ready for another 35 years of use.

with the new paint work on the petrol tank and panels, and re-covered seat, this Japanese classic was completed. After riding it you can understand why the old triples have such a following.
